RFC 2172 MAPOS June 1997 2. Protocol Field Assignments The MAPOS Version 1 Data Link Layer [1] contains a 16 bit Protocol field to identify the the encapsulated protocol. The Protocol field is consistent with the ISO 3309 (HDLC) extension mechanism for address fields. All protocol numbers MUST be assigned such that the least significant bit of the most significant octet equals "0", and the least significant bit of the least significant octet equals "1".
